Not the easiest book for "in the field " use. - Rated 3/5
Buyers need to be aware that relatively few species are illustrated in colour, and some not at all. As the intro states, the book is best used in conjunction with a North American Bird Book.

The book that made James Bond famous - Rated 5/5
A bit of trivia related to this book: Ian Fleming was writing the first of his spy novels when he happened across this book on a coffee table. He liked the sound of the author's name and so the world was introduced to James Bond.
